Understanding Post Menopausal Bleeding in the Context of Weight Loss

Post menopausal bleeding is any vaginal bleeding that occurs more than 12 months after your final menstrual period. While often benign, it can signal issues like endometrial atrophy, polyps, or in rare cases, hyperplasia or cancer. For women in their late 40s to mid-50s struggling with hormonal changes that pack on stubborn fat, this symptom adds another layer of stress. At CFP Weight Loss, we emphasize that addressing bleeding isn't separate from your weight goals—it's interconnected through inflammation, insulin resistance, and estrogen metabolism.

Many of our readers have failed every diet before because they ignored these hormonal signals. Rapid weight loss can sometimes trigger or worsen irregular bleeding patterns if not managed carefully. The key is a measured, anti-inflammatory approach that supports stable estrogen levels without extreme caloric cuts that shock your system.

When to Seek Medical Help and Integrate Care

Any post menopausal bleeding warrants prompt evaluation by your gynecologist—typically an ultrasound or biopsy—to rule out serious causes. Share your weight loss efforts; many doctors now recognize how excess visceral fat elevates estrone production, which can thicken the uterine lining. Coordinate with your primary care team managing diabetes and blood pressure so medications like metformin can complement rather than counteract your efforts.
